[0001] This utility model relates to the field of polishing device technology, and in particular to a polishing device for the inner wall of a mold. Background Technology
[0002] To ensure rust prevention, the pre-embedded molds under high-speed rail tracks need to be coated with anti-rust paint on their inner and outer surfaces after manufacturing. Before painting, the inner and outer surfaces of the pre-embedded molds under high-speed rail tracks need to be ground and polished. When painting the inner surface of the pre-embedded molds under high-speed rail tracks, a mold inner wall polishing device is required.
[0003] Existing polishing equipment is equipped with a positioning mechanism that clamps and positions the workpiece during the polishing process, and a pushing and sliding mechanism that pushes the workpiece to slide relative to the polishing assembly and receive thorough polishing. However, the optimization design of these two mechanisms is not reasonable enough, and they cannot be integrated together to share most or all of the parts for manufacturing. This results in the need to configure a separate set of parts for each of the two mechanisms for manufacturing, which is not conducive to simplifying the structure of the polishing equipment and reducing manufacturing costs. [0046] Please refer to Figures 1 to 6 Example 1:
[0047] This utility model proposes a mold inner wall polishing device, including: a support plate 1, a polishing component 5 rotatably installed above the middle position in the width direction of the support plate 1, a high-speed rail pre-embedded mold 3 to be polished is placed on the support plate 1, and the polishing component 5 is used to polish the inner wall of the high-speed rail pre-embedded mold 3.
[0048] Two long strip clamps 4 are symmetrically slidably installed above the middle position of the support plate 1 along its length. The two long strip clamps 4 are used to clamp and position the pre-embedded mold 3 under the high-speed rail during the polishing process. Two U-shaped sliding frames 401 are symmetrically welded on the opposite sides of the two long strip clamps 4. A vertically supporting threaded propulsion shaft 105 is rotatably suspended at the center position of the support plate 1. A relay transmission assembly 6 is screwed onto the threaded propulsion shaft 105.
[0049] The relay transmission assembly 6 is composed of a central threaded ring and a rectangular transmission frame welded to the outer ring of the central threaded ring. Two transmission shaft sleeves 601 are symmetrically slidably mounted on the two long side shafts of the rectangular transmission frame. Each transmission shaft sleeve 601 is rotatably connected to the two U-shaped sliding frames 401 by a connecting rod 402. The four connecting rods 402 are symmetrically arranged.
[0050] Four connecting rods 402, two U-shaped sliding frames 401, two long strip clamps 4, two transmission shaft sleeves 601, and a relay transmission assembly 6 are connected to form a four-crank slider mechanism. Through this four-mechanism, the relay transmission assembly 6 slides up and down, which can drive the two U-shaped sliding frames 401 and the two long strip clamps 4 to slide towards each other to tighten or loosen the pre-embedded mold 3 under the high-speed rail. The threaded push shaft 105 can rotate in both directions to drive the relay transmission assembly 6 to slide up and down, providing the two long strip clamps 4 with the tightening or loosening driving force for sliding towards each other.
[0051] When the two long clamping plates 4 are in the clamping state, they can drive the high-speed rail pre-embedded mold 3, which is clamped and positioned by them, to slide back and forth longitudinally, control the inner wall of the high-speed rail pre-embedded mold 3 to slide relative to the polishing part 5, and carry out a comprehensive and thorough grinding and polishing.
[0052] The two transmission shaft sleeves 601 slide with the two long side shafts on the rectangular transmission frame, which prevents the two transmission shaft sleeves 601 from sliding and limiting the two long strip clamps 4. This allows the two long strip clamps 4 to drive the high-speed rail pre-embedded mold 3, which is clamped and positioned by them, to slide freely back and forth longitudinally and receive the full and thorough polishing of the polishing component 5. This helps to ensure the normal and effective implementation of the full and thorough polishing function of the inner wall of the high-speed rail pre-embedded mold 3.
[0053] The drive kit, composed of the four crank-slider mechanisms, with two freely sliding transmission shaft sleeves 601, can serve as both a positioning mechanism for clamping and positioning the pre-embedded mold 3 under the high-speed rail and a pushing-sliding mechanism for pushing and driving the pre-embedded mold 3 under the high-speed rail to slide relative to the polishing component 5 for thorough polishing. This integrates the positioning mechanism and the pushing-sliding mechanism into a single drive kit, allowing them to be manufactured using all the common components. Compared to existing technologies where the two mechanisms are poorly designed and cannot be integrated to share most or all of the components, this eliminates the need to configure separate sets of components for each mechanism, simplifying the overall structure of the polishing device and reducing manufacturing costs.

[0072] Based on Example 1, Example 2:
[0073] Preferred,
[0074] The inner circumferential wall of the transmission shaft sleeve 601 is inlaid with multiple rows of balls arranged in a ring, and the balls roll against the long side shaft of the rectangular transmission frame.
[0075] When the two long strip clamping plates 4 are fully polished after being clamped and positioned by the sliding drive, the two transmission shaft sleeves 601 will be driven to slide back and forth along the two long side shafts of the relay transmission component 6. When the relay transmission component 6 is pushed down and controlled to clamp and position the two long strip clamping plates 4 on the high-speed rail pre-embedded mold 3, the reverse pull of the four connecting rods 402 will generate a large frictional sliding resistance between them and the two transmission shaft sleeves 601. This frictional sliding resistance will hinder the normal and smooth sliding of the two transmission shaft sleeves 601, affecting the normal and smooth implementation of the full polishing function of the high-speed rail pre-embedded mold 3.
[0076] Through its rolling and guiding effect, the ball bearing can effectively reduce the above frictional sliding resistance and eliminate the sliding resistance effect of frictional sliding resistance on the two long strip clamps 4, so that the full polishing function of the pre-embedded mold 3 under the high-speed rail can be implemented normally, smoothly and effectively.

[0079] Working principle: In use, the pre-embedded mold 3 under the high-speed rail is placed on the top of the long support plate 102. The two long clamping plates 4 are used to clamp and position the pre-embedded mold 3 under the high-speed rail during the polishing process. The four connecting rods 402, the two U-shaped sliding frames 401, the two long clamping plates 4, the two transmission shaft sleeves 601, and the relay transmission assembly 6 are connected to form a four-crank slider mechanism. Through this four-mechanism, the relay transmission assembly 6 slides up and down, which can drive the two U-shaped sliding frames 401 and the two long clamping plates 4 to slide towards each other to tighten or loosen the pre-embedded mold 3 under the high-speed rail. The threaded push shaft 105 can rotate forward and backward to drive the relay transmission assembly 6 to slide up and down, providing the two long clamping plates 4 with the tightening and loosening driving force for sliding towards each other.
[0080] When the two long clamping plates 4 are in the clamping state, they can drive the high-speed rail pre-embedded mold 3, which is clamped and positioned by them, to slide back and forth longitudinally, control the inner wall of the high-speed rail pre-embedded mold 3 to slide relative to the polishing part 5, and carry out a comprehensive and thorough grinding and polishing.
[0081] Through the power transmission of two transmission keys and two long transmission grooves, the motor 2 and the transverse drive shaft 201 can drive the polishing component 5 to rotate at high speed, thereby realizing the grinding and polishing of the inner wall of the pre-embedded mold 3 under the high-speed rail.
